My wife and I live upcountry in Loei province. I also have a condo in Jomtien where we are now staying on a getaway break. My condo is 60 square meters and I would not even consider living in a much smaller unit. That 26 square meter unit is smaller than many hotel rooms.

I would advise anyone to buy a unit of at least 45 square meters and bigger if possible. I would find it difficult stay in any unit without a separate bedroom especially if you have a Thai wife. My wife watches Thai TV in the living room and I have my English TV in the bedroom.

No and its a very good point, will they ever get complete?

I took the risk, 105,000 over 16 month payments, yes no one wants to loose that but its the risk I took as balance is paid on completion, if it had been the norm 40-50% pay up deals off plan like pattaya I would never of bought
